Consider the following reaction: 2 H₂S(g) 2 H₂(g) + S₂(g) Kp = 2.4 x 10-4 at 1073 K A reaction mixture contains 0.0112 atm H₂, 0.0055 atm S2, and 0.825 atm H₂S. Is this mixture at equilibrium? If not, which way will it shift? The reaction will proceed to the left (to reactants) The mixture is already at equilibrium This cannot be determined without more information. The reaction will proceed to the right (to products)
